Movie review | Real Steel


Being a huge fan of transformers, of the toys and anime as a kid and the totally awesome movie franchise as an adult, this has been a highly anticipated movie from my side ever since I saw the first trailer. Back then I took it as I saw it, Rocky meets transformers. Lead star: Wolverine. [Me, also being a huge fan of X-men]

I have to admit my first assessment of the movie was perhaps a tiny bit of. There are no transforming robots in this movie and no sweaty, beat up guy, from Philadelphia hollering about Adrian, nor is there an immortal hairy guy with retractable claws either…

Nevertheless, the movie is not to be missed. It has a good pace, a nice mix of slow drama scenes and major action sequences, superb special effects and is masterfully directed. Granted, the plot is far from complicated, the clichés are lining up just to be ticked of every ten minutes. But what do you expect? It’s an action movie about boxing robots(!) made for the big screen and a broad audience [the audience in this case being mainly of the male gender].
